On the problem that symmetric NAT cannot traverse NAT, my suggestion

When the moon node was first started,The node transfer module will be automatically opened,And it is set that when a client fails to penetrate, it will send a penetration failure message to this node, and this node will automatically forward the data flow of the virtual LAN for the client.At the same time, you can also force all data of the virtual LAN where one or all clients are located to be forwarded by this node through commands。
